Mwilson211 wrote: This creature is the white turtle-shell like thing in the pics. Would love an ID! I dissected one, and here is what I found: The shell is thick, waxy, and has "ports", those are the dots arranged on top and around it, with a small feathery object protruding from the center of some. The inside is a thick, red flesh-colored substance, uniform throughout. The bottom-side, where it contacts the plant, shows the red within the white shell border. It is dry, but may exude a drop of amber colored fluid upon removal from the plant. There is no obvious "insect" anatomy; legs, head, thorax. Nor are there smaller organisms visible at up to 40x, that make up this thing. Could it be a fungus? |
